What is CVE-2025-14930?
The vulnerability in Hugging Face Transformers arises from improper validation during the parsing of weights, leading to potential deserialization of untrusted data. Attackers can exploit this flaw if a user interacts with malicious pages or files, enabling arbitrary code execution within the affected environment. This risky behavior puts installations at significant risk, emphasizing the necessity for vigilant security measures and updates.
